Installing them is easy

A wall mounted electric fire is a great addition to any room. It can be put in a new wall or built into an existing one. The installation process is quite simple. All you need to do is find an electrical outlet near where you want to mount your fireplace. Then, you must decide if you want to cut into the wall or build it out. If you're mounting the fireplace to a wall fires (one-time offer) you'll need to make sure that it's the right depth for the recess where you intend to put it.

After you have decided where to mount the fireplace, you will have to mark the spot on the wall, and then drill holes for the screws. You may also need to drill an opening for the fire and then sand off any rough edges. Once the wall is completed, you can install the fireplace by lining up the bracket with the hole before screwing it into the wall. Depending on the kind of fireplace you own, you might want to attach a support to the wall at the bottom.

If you're installing the fireplace into a plaster wall it is best to use a metal scanner tool or an stud finder to ensure that you're drilling into the hole. Lathe walls are more difficult to work with because they don't have studs, so you will need to be extra careful when drilling. After you've drilled your holes, fit hanging screws or rawl plugs into the holes and leave them proud of the wall for about 5-10mm.

You can also hang the fireplace using hooks or keyhole slots on the back of the fireplace. To accomplish this, align the keyhole slots or hooks on the back with those on the wall bracket and insert them into the slots. Some electric fireplaces have an additional bracket at the bottom of the fire to give extra support to the wall.

Connect the power cord and test the fireplace. If everything works well you're now able to enjoy your brand new electric fireplace that is mounted to the wall!

Consider the size of your room before purchasing a wall-mounted electric fire. If you have a huge area, you might require an extra large model. Think about the power output of the unit. A standard unit will have a heat output of 1 to 2 kW, which is adequate for the majority of rooms. If you reside in an zone that is cold, you may need to consider a unit that has a higher output.

There are two kinds of electric fireplaces that are wall-mounted that are flush and recessed. The flush models sit flat against the wall and are easy to install. Recessed models fit into a cut-out in the wall and are slightly more difficult to install. Both styles have their advantages and disadvantages, therefore it's crucial to determine which one is right for you prior to making an investment.

It is secure

Many people are worried about the safety of wall-mounted fireplaces. It is crucial to remember, however, that these units are safe when installed correctly. It is crucial to follow the instructions of the manufacturer and fix the fireplace to the wall studs. This will minimize the risk of damage and injury. To avoid fire hazards, it is essential to keep combustible materials at least three feet away from the fireplace. It is also recommended that the fireplace be placed over a vapor-proof barrier like drywall.

Wall-mounted electric fireplaces are safer than traditional fireplaces because they don't produce real flames and do not release harmful gasses. The fireplaces are mounted on the wall using an efficient heater, as well as a display panel that mimics flames. This makes them safer than real fire places and easier to install. The heating elements are only as hot as hair dryers, meaning they're less likely to cause damage to furniture or burn people.
